美赛不需要编程吗为什么
-
美赛,即美国大学生数学建模竞赛,是一个面向全球大学生的数学建模竞赛。虽然在比赛过程中使用计算机进行数据处理和结果展示是常见的,但是美赛并不要求参赛者具备编程的能力。下面是几个原因解释为什么美赛不需要编程。
首先,美赛的主要目的是培养学生的数学建模能力。数学建模是一种将数学知识应用于实际问题求解的能力,强调的是问题的数学建模和分析能力。在美赛中,参赛者需要通过数学建模的方法来解决给定的问题,包括问题的分析、假设的建立、模型的构建和求解等。因此,参赛者需要具备扎实的数学基础和分析能力,而编程并不是数学建模的必需技能。
其次,美赛注重的是团队合作和解决问题的能力。在美赛中,参赛者需要组成一个团队,共同合作解决问题。团队成员之间需要相互协作,共同完成问题的分析和建模过程。虽然编程可以提高数据处理和结果展示的效率,但并不是必需的。在美赛中,团队成员可以根据自己的技能分工,比如有的成员负责数学建模,有的成员负责数据处理和结果展示,从而完成整个竞赛过程。
此外,美赛的评分主要侧重于模型的建立和问题的分析。在评分标准中,重要的因素包括问题的分析和解决思路、模型的合理性和准确性、结果的解释和展示等。虽然编程可以提供更加精确和高效的计算方法,但是在评分中并不会给予过多的分数。因此,参赛者不需要过于依赖编程来提高分数。
综上所述,美赛不需要编程的原因是:一方面,数学建模是其主要目标,参赛者需要具备扎实的数学基础和分析能力;另一方面,团队合作和问题解决能力也是重要的评分因素。虽然编程可以提供一些帮助,但并不是必需的技能。因此,参赛者可以根据自己的兴趣和能力选择是否使用编程来辅助数学建模的过程。
1年前 -
美赛(即美国大学生数学建模竞赛)是一个以数学建模为核心的竞赛活动,相对于其他编程竞赛,如ACM国际大学生程序设计竞赛,美赛注重解决实际问题的数学建模能力,因此不需要专门的编程技能。以下是美赛不需要编程的原因:
-
着重数学建模能力:美赛强调解决实际问题的能力,而不是编写复杂的代码。参赛队伍需要基于给定的问题,通过数学建模的方法,提出合适的模型,分析和求解问题。
-
问题解决思维:美赛更注重学生的问题解决思维能力,而不是编程语言的熟练程度。参赛者需要能够理解问题的本质,提出合理的假设,并运用数学方法进行分析和解答。
-
简化竞赛流程:美赛为了简化竞赛流程,避免编程技能对竞赛结果产生过大的影响,将编写代码的部分交给专门的评委团队。参赛队伍只需提交数学模型和解决方案,而不需要编写程序。
-
提高公平性:美赛的目标是通过评估参赛队伍的数学建模能力,而不是编程技巧。不需要编程可以减少技术差异对比赛结果的影响,提高公平性。
-
强调团队合作:美赛是团队竞赛,队员之间需要相互协作、合作解决问题。不需要编程可以使得团队成员更加专注于数学建模和问题解决的过程,更好地发挥团队合作的优势。
总结来说,美赛不需要编程是为了更加突出数学建模能力和问题解决思维,简化竞赛流程,提高公平性,以及强调团队合作。参赛队伍只需专注于数学建模和问题解决的过程,而不需要编写复杂的代码。
1年前 -
-
美赛(即美国大学生数学建模竞赛)是一个重要的学术竞赛活动,它要求参赛者在规定的时间内,针对给定的问题,通过数学建模的方法,提出合理的数学模型和解决方案。虽然美赛不要求参赛者进行编程,但是数学建模本身是需要运用计算机辅助工具和软件来辅助分析和解决问题的。下面我将从多个方面解释为什么美赛不需要编程。
-
建模过程:美赛主要考察参赛者的数学建模能力,即通过数学方法将现实问题抽象为数学模型,并进行分析和求解。在建模的过程中,参赛者需要进行问题的分析、假设的建立、方程的推导和求解等,这些过程主要依赖于数学知识和技巧,并不需要编程的技术。
-
数据分析:在美赛中,参赛者需要对给定的数据进行分析和处理,以获取问题的相关信息。虽然在现实世界中,大量的数据通常需要借助计算机编程来处理和分析,但在美赛中,参赛者只需要运用基本的统计学知识和数学工具,通过手工计算或使用电子表格软件(如Excel)进行数据处理和分析。
-
解决方案:参赛者需要根据问题的要求,提出合理的解决方案。在美赛中,解决方案可以通过数学推导、图表分析、逻辑推理等方式得到,而不需要进行编程。参赛者需要运用已学的数学知识,分析问题的特点,提出解决方案,并给出相应的定量或定性分析结果。
-
编程辅助:虽然美赛不要求参赛者进行编程,但是参赛者可以选择使用计算机辅助工具和软件来进行数学建模和问题求解。例如,使用数学建模软件(如MATLAB、Mathematica)进行符号计算、数值计算和数据可视化;使用统计分析软件(如R、Python)进行数据处理和统计分析;使用文档处理软件(如LaTeX)进行报告撰写等。这些工具和软件可以提高参赛者的建模效率和结果的可视化。
总之,虽然美赛不要求参赛者进行编程,但是数学建模本身仍然需要运用计算机辅助工具和软件来辅助分析和解决问题。参赛者需要掌握数学建模的基本理论和方法,并运用合适的工具来进行数据处理、数学计算和结果展示。
1年前 -